Re: Official Thread Of Free To Air Satellite Tv (part 4) by GeorgeD1(m): 9:35pm On Dec 21, 2009
@Kcbenjamin,
For the jack, you need to double your wires and make it two, two. The motor probably isn't getting enough voltage it needs for movement. Then assuming your dish setup is ok, you need to first of all track with your ku lnb. First track intelsat 7/10 K on the east and mark the dish neck on the pole with a chalk. Then track nss7/K on the west and also mark the position on the pole. make sure you adjust for maximum signal reception. Then proceed to try and track w3a or siruis 4. After you're satisfied that all the tps are coming in, tighten the bolts on the dish neck. Next remove the ku lnb and replace with a c-band lnb and go through the steps once again this time aiming for the cband birds, eg intelsat 902, 906 on the east and intelsat 901 on the west. Preferably use supermax for cband and premium lazer for ku lnb. Hope this helps.
